Manager, Content Marketing

Magic Leap is seeking a Content Marketing Manager to develop and execute a content marketing strategy by creating, publishing and promoting content that achieves the goals set out in the strategy. 


You will lead content creation across the entire lifecycle from initial strategy through to implementation and post-launch optimization, as well as work directly with multiple cross-functional product teams to ensure the implementation of a cohesive content strategy. By working side by side UX designers, product owners, and researchers, you will help create user experiences that engage, educate and excite target audiences.

You will focus on eight core areas of content marketing, including:


1. Research and Competitor Analysis: This research might involve

  • Analyzing competitors’ content, messaging and distribution tactics
  • Identifying target audiences and their key demographics, interests, and online behavior
  • Surveying current customers to understand and validate strategic and tactical decisions 
  • Facilitating internal stakeholder interviews to identify business objectives and subject matter experts
  • Keyword research
  • Research to define appropriate subjects and topics
  • Looking into content tools and software that can help them to create and promote content

2. Preparing Content Marketing Plans: Corporate, product, audience-specific content marketing plans to support overall marketing and sales goals. 

3. Creating an Editorial Calendar

4. Content Creation: Social media content, newsletters, sales sheets, whitepapers, bylined articles, website content and editorial content, among others.

5. SEO

6. Editing and Ensuring Adherence to Style Guide

7. Publishing and Promoting Content

8. Content Performance Monitoring and Analysis
